
Yan from FF14
Yan from Final Fantasy XIV.
About this Mod
The beloved Yan from FF14 is here!
Yan is an incredibly strong sheep that looks cute and likes to wipe the party by one-shotting everyone with its head.
Yan can be summoned via command (/summon m6syan:yan), or by right clicking a large slime (size>2) with a sheep spawn egg to transform the slime into a yan (spawn egg can be obtained from creative tab or other mods such as EvilCraft).
Yan has 284HP(142 Hearts), 60Atk(30 Hearts) and its attack can disable shields. Yan will target the nearest hostile mob first, then the nearest player if there are no hostile mobs around.
Yan can be bred and lured with wheat just like normal sheep, they will not attack when player is holding an itemstack of wheat, but that doesn't mean they would become friendly (or perhaps, bumping someone is their way to express love).
